This cheerful moment occurs against the backdrop of the Supreme Court's ongoing controversy regarding dog feeders.
For those unaware, the Supreme Court has addressed the actions of individuals and organizations that feed stray dogs in public spaces, questioning their decision to not care for them at home instead of leaving them in crowded areas where they may pose risks.
The Court emphasized that while feeding in inappropriate locations raises public safety concerns, any harassment towards dog feeders is unacceptable and should be prosecuted under criminal law.
The judiciary recommended that individuals wishing to feed stray dogs should consider bringing them into their homes and providing proper care.
